How to Root Android on a PC

If you want to root all Android versions using a computer, the DR.fone root application is the best option for completing the rooting steps, which are as follows:

  1. Download Fone 
  2. You must wait for the program to be downloaded and installed on your computer.
  3. Go to the phone's settings and press the "Build Number" button three times in a row.
  4. A message appears to confirm that your device has been upgraded.
  5. Return to the previous step, and you will see a new option called "Developer Options," click on it, and then check the "USB debugging" box.
  6. Connect your phone to your computer via USB, and dr phone will look for and connect to it.
  7. Click the Always Allow From This Computer checkbox, then click the OK button.
  8. The program begins to complete the rooting steps, and you will see the "Root Now" option; click on it, and the program will complete the remaining steps to successfully root your Android phone.

Root for Android full

The Towelroot program allows you to root your phone without using a computer, and it has many advantages, including the fact that it supports all Android phones of different versions, is free, and provides a guaranteed result for the device. To learn how to root all versions of Android using the Towelroot program, follow these steps:

  • Navigate to the phone's settings.
  • Allow app installation from an unknown source.
  • To download the appropriate version of the program for Windows, click Towelroot and then the Download Apk version.
  • Allow your computer to finish the downloading and installation process.
  • Connect the USB cable to both the computer and the mobile device.
  • To install the program on your phone, click here.
  • Open the application and click the Run button.
  • The phone will begin rooting itself.
